A heat pump may struggle due to thermostat settings, airflow restrictions, low refrigerant, electrical failures, or a reversing valve or control issue. A professional can diagnose the system and recommend the right heat pump solution in Williamstown, KY based on the root cause.
Light frost can be normal in cold weather, but heavy ice buildup may indicate a defrost problem, airflow blockage, or refrigerant performance issue. If icing is persistent in Williamstown, schedule service so a technician can correct the issue safely and prevent damage.
Because heat pumps run year-round, many Williamstown homeowners schedule maintenance twice a year — before peak heating and before peak cooling. Preventive heat pump solutions in Williamstown, KY include cleaning coils, checking airflow, and verifying controls and refrigerant performance.
